The Japan Patient Engagement Solutions Market involves technology platforms and services designed to help Japanese healthcare providers connect with and empower patients to actively manage their own health. This includes various digital tools like patient portals, telehealth services, mobile apps, and remote monitoring systems. The main goal is to improve health outcomes, enhance patient satisfaction, and make healthcare delivery more efficient by encouraging better communication, medication adherence, appointment scheduling, and understanding of health information.

Drivers
The Patient Engagement Solutions Market in Japan is primarily driven by the nation’s urgent need to modernize its healthcare system in response to a rapidly aging population and mounting healthcare expenditure. The fundamental shift towards value-based care (VBC) models is a major catalyst, as VBC emphasizes optimizing patient outcomes, enhancing patient satisfaction, and achieving cost efficiencies, all of which are directly supported by effective patient engagement solutions. Japan’s demographic structure, with a high and increasing proportion of elderly citizens, demands solutions that facilitate continuous care management and remote monitoring, making digital engagement platforms essential for managing chronic diseases like diabetes and cardiovascular conditions outside of traditional clinical settings. Furthermore, government initiatives and digital health promotion policies, such as the push for electronic health records (EHRs) and increased interoperability among healthcare systems, create a favorable environment for the adoption of sophisticated engagement software. There is a rising recognition among Japanese healthcare providers that improving patient adherence to treatment plans and preventative care is critical for long-term health system sustainability. Patient engagement tools, including patient portals, mobile health (mHealth) apps, and secure messaging systems, are instrumental in achieving this, allowing patients to actively participate in their care journey, leading to better compliance and ultimately driving market growth.
Restraints
The growth of the Patient Engagement Solutions Market in Japan is significantly constrained by several deep-rooted structural and cultural factors. Data privacy and security concerns represent a major barrier, as Japanese society places a high premium on personal data protection, making healthcare organizations hesitant to adopt cloud-based or complex digital solutions without robust security guarantees. The strict and often slow regulatory environment for certifying and integrating new digital medical devices and software also acts as a restraint, delaying market entry and commercialization for innovative patient engagement platforms. Moreover, a critical challenge lies in the digital literacy gap, particularly among the elderly population—the largest consumer group in need of these solutions. Many older Japanese patients may be less familiar or comfortable with complex technological interfaces, necessitating simple, intuitive designs, which limits the sophistication of features developers can implement. The fragmentation of health data across various legacy systems within hospitals further complicates the integration of comprehensive patient engagement solutions. Achieving seamless interoperability and standardization across diverse healthcare facilities, including clinics and large hospitals, requires significant investment and infrastructural overhaul. Lastly, the initial high cost of deployment, customization, and maintenance of enterprise-level patient engagement platforms often makes smaller or regional healthcare facilities financially cautious, limiting widespread adoption across the entire spectrum of Japanese care providers.
Opportunities
Significant opportunities exist in the Japanese Patient Engagement Solutions Market, primarily driven by the potential for technology to solve systemic healthcare challenges. The most compelling opportunity lies in expanding Remote Patient Monitoring (RPM) solutions, especially for managing Japan’s vast chronic disease burden and supporting its aging population. RPM leverages wearable sensors and digital tools to continuously track vital signs and health metrics, allowing proactive clinical intervention and reducing costly hospital readmissions. Secondly, the market has ample opportunity in developing highly personalized and culturally relevant engagement content. Tailoring educational materials, appointment reminders, and follow-up communication to individual patient needs and preferences, using native language and culturally appropriate contexts, will substantially increase adoption and engagement rates. The pharmaceutical industry also presents a growth avenue, particularly in integrating engagement solutions into clinical trial recruitment and patient support programs for specialty medicines. This helps improve patient adherence to complex drug regimens and enhances data collection efficiency. Furthermore, given Japan’s advanced robotics and manufacturing capabilities, there is an opportunity to combine patient engagement software with automated hardware interfaces for elderly care, such as automated medication dispensers or connected monitoring devices. Finally, focusing on preventative health and wellness programs—using gamification and incentives delivered through engagement platforms—can tap into the growing consumer interest in proactive health management, shifting the focus from treatment to prevention and opening new revenue streams.
Challenges
Despite the opportunities, the Patient Engagement Solutions Market in Japan must overcome distinct challenges. One major hurdle is overcoming the ingrained resistance to change within the historically conservative healthcare workforce. Many Japanese hospitals operate on long-standing, paper-heavy workflows, and convincing staff to transition to new digital tools requires intensive training, dedicated change management strategies, and clear evidence of ROI and clinical benefit. Technical challenges revolve around ensuring system interoperability and data synchronization. The lack of universal data standards makes integrating diverse patient engagement platforms with existing hospital information systems (HIS) and EHRs complex and prone to errors. Another significant challenge is sustaining patient adherence and long-term engagement with the solutions. While initial usage rates might be high, platforms must continuously deliver perceived value to prevent abandonment, requiring sophisticated content updates and robust support mechanisms. Regulatory complexity also remains a bottleneck. Navigating the approvals process for new software-as-a-medical-device (SaMD) requires meticulous documentation and rigorous clinical validation, which is resource-intensive, particularly for international entrants. Moreover, providing equitable access across the country, especially in rural areas where internet infrastructure may be less robust, is a logistical challenge that must be addressed to ensure that digital solutions do not widen existing healthcare disparities and comply with universal healthcare principles.
Role of AI
Artificial intelligence (AI) is poised to play a transformative and revenue-generating role in the Japanese Patient Engagement Solutions Market. AI-driven engagement solutions were identified as the largest revenue generator in the patient engagement solutions market in 2024, demonstrating its immediate impact. AI is crucial for enhancing personalization and predictive analytics. Machine learning algorithms can analyze vast datasets from EHRs, wearables, and patient input to predict potential health risks, identify patients likely to disengage, and tailor intervention strategies automatically. For instance, AI can personalize outreach content, timing, and communication mode (chatbots, emails, or nurse calls) to maximize the likelihood of patient adherence and response. AI-powered chatbots and virtual assistants can provide 24/7 support, answering frequently asked questions, scheduling appointments, and providing immediate feedback on symptoms, thereby reducing the burden on clinical staff and improving patient convenience. Furthermore, AI optimizes operational efficiency by automating administrative tasks like claims processing and appointment management. In the context of chronic disease management, AI can sift through continuous Remote Patient Monitoring data, flagging only critical anomalies for clinician review, thus enabling early intervention and improving outcomes without overwhelming healthcare providers. Integrating AI is essential for Japan to realize the full potential of patient engagement by transitioning from generic digital tools to highly intelligent, responsive, and effective personalized health coaches.
Latest Trends
The Japanese Patient Engagement Solutions Market is shaped by several key technological and demographic trends. A major trend is the accelerated adoption of Remote Patient Monitoring (RPM), identified as the fastest-growing segment. This trend is amplified by the need to manage the large elderly population with chronic diseases, favoring portable, connected devices for home use. Secondly, the market is moving toward highly integrated and interoperable platforms. Instead of standalone apps, providers are seeking solutions that seamlessly integrate patient data across EHRs, billing systems, and wearable devices, offering a holistic view of the patient journey for both clinical staff and the patient themselves. Another significant trend is the increasing focus on behavioral science and gamification within engagement platforms. Developers are using principles of reward, competition, and social interaction to incentivize healthy behaviors and adherence to treatment plans, making engagement platforms more compelling for users of all ages. The proliferation of telemedicine services, spurred by regulatory changes and the post-pandemic need for safe consultation options, is driving the demand for integrated patient portals that manage virtual appointments, secure messaging, and data sharing in one secure environment. Finally, there is a strong shift toward solutions that incorporate mental health and wellness monitoring. As awareness of mental health increases, patient engagement solutions are expanding beyond physical health to include psychological assessments, self-help resources, and tools for stress management and sleep tracking, reflecting a comprehensive approach to patient wellbeing.
